Serum and Cerebrospinal Fluid Levels of S-100 β Is A Biomarker for Spinal Cord Injury; a Systematic Review and Meta-Analysis.

Conclusion: The results of the present systematic review and meta-analysis show that measuring the level of S-100Β protein in serum and CSF has a potential value in diagnosis of SCI in animal models. This biomarker increases during the initial 6 hours following injury and remains high until 24 hours after that. However, more than 24 hours after the injury, serum level of this protein returns to the level of animals without SCI. PMID: 31432029 [PubMed]
